The Importance of Finger Placement

1. Understanding Finger Significance

Each finger holds symbolic meaning, influencing how a ring can be perceived. For instance, the ring finger is traditionally reserved for engagement and wedding rings, while the middle finger often showcases bold styles that make a statement. The index finger represents leadership and confidence, making it an ideal place for standout rings. Knowing the significance of each finger can guide your choices and enhance the meaning behind your jewelry.

2. Considerations for Comfort and Fit

When choosing rings for each finger, it’s essential to consider comfort and fit. Rings should feel snug but not too tight, allowing for easy movement. Additionally, consider the width and thickness of the band; wider rings may fit more snugly on the finger, while thinner bands might slide around more easily. Make sure to choose sizes that accommodate your daily activities and comfort preferences.

Ideal Ring Styles for Each Finger

1. Thumb Rings: Bold and Unique

The thumb is often overlooked when it comes to ring placement, but it can be an excellent canvas for showcasing bold designs. Opt for chunky statement rings, geometric shapes, or even stacked bands for an eye-catching look. 2. Index Finger: Confidence and Power

The index finger is associated with authority and self-expression, making it a great choice for striking rings. Consider wearing a bold cocktail ring or an oversized gemstone for a confident statement. Alternatively, you can choose a sleek signet ring that adds a touch of elegance. Both styles can embody power and personality, making the index finger a prime spot for rings that demand attention.

3. Middle Finger: Balance and Symmetry

The middle finger is the longest and can beautifully showcase unique and artistic designs. Rings with intricate detailing, asymmetrical shapes, or stacked options work well here. A bold band with a textured finish can create a stunning visual impact. 4. Ring Finger: Tradition Meets Personal Style

Traditionally, the ring finger is reserved for engagement and wedding rings. However, that doesn’t mean you can’t express your personal style! Choose a classic solitaire diamond or a vintage-inspired setting for a timeless look. Alternatively, you can explore colorful gemstones or unique designs that reflect your personality. 5. Pinky Rings: Playful and Trendy

The pinky finger is the perfect place for playful and trendy rings. This finger allows for experimentation with fun designs, such as stacked rings, minimalist bands, or quirky shapes. Tips for Mixing and Matching

1. Stackable Rings

Stacking rings has become a popular trend, allowing you to create a personalized and dynamic look. Consider mixing different styles, textures, and colors for a unique combination. You can also use stackable rings to symbolize significant moments or relationships, adding sentimental value to your collection.

2. Coordinating with Your Outfit

When choosing rings for different fingers, consider how they complement your overall outfit. For instance, pairing a bold statement ring on your index finger with a minimalist style on your middle finger can create a striking contrast. Ensure that your rings harmonize with your clothing style, whether you’re dressing up for a formal occasion or keeping it casual.

3. Personalize Your Choices

Ultimately, the best rings for your fingers are those that resonate with your personal style. Don’t be afraid to express yourself through your jewelry choices. Whether you prefer classic elegance, bohemian charm, or modern minimalism, selecting rings that reflect your personality will make your collection truly unique.
